Overview
Rowlet is a cute, Grass/Flying-type Pokémon introduced in Generation VII! 🌱🕊️ It’s known as the "Grass Quill Pokémon" and is number 722 in the Pokédex. Rowlet looks like a small owl with a round body, big eyes, and a cute bowtie made from leaves! 🥰

You can find Rowlet in the Alola region, which is inspired by the Hawaiian Islands. Rowlet evolves into Dartrix at level 17 and then into Decidueye at level 34. It loves to hoot and can often be found in forests! 🌳

Behavior and Ecology
Rowlet is very quiet and stealthy! 😊

It loves to sneak up on its prey, like bugs and small Pokémon. It uses its round shape to roll silently through the leaves! 🌿

Rowlet faces forward and can rotate its head almost all the way around, just like a real owl! It is also excellent at gliding, enabling it to move gracefully through the trees without making a sound. 🌌

This Pokémon has a special bond with nature and when it feels safe, it will perch on a branch and take a quick nap! 💤

Evolutionary Lineage
Rowlet's evolutionary journey starts with its baby form. 🥚

It begins as an adorable Rowlet, evolving into Dartrix when it reaches level 17. Dartrix looks more mature with sharper features and better flying skills. 🌪

️ Finally, at level 34, it evolves into Decidueye, who has a wise, hooded appearance and is a master archer! 🏹

Each stage of evolution makes Rowlet stronger and gives it new moves and abilities, making it even more exciting to train and battle! 🥳

Role in Pokémon Games
In Pokémon games, Rowlet is one of the three starter Pokémon from the Alola region! 🌴

Trainers can choose it at the beginning of their adventure in games like Pokémon Sun and Moon! Rowlet has unique moves like Leafage and Spirit Shackle, which make battle thrilling. 💥

As it evolves, it gains cool abilities that help trainers win contests and Gym Challenges! Players often love Rowlet for its cuteness and skill; it can be a great companion throughout the journey! 🎮❤️

Physical Characteristics
Rowlet is small, about 1 foot tall, and weighs 11 pounds! 🎈

It has a round, fluffy body that is mostly green and white. 🌿

The big, bright eyes are perfect for seeing at night! It also has a leaf-shaped bowtie around its neck, which is quite stylish! As a flying Pokémon, Rowlet has tiny wings that help it glide silently through the trees. 🌬

️ When it evolves into Dartrix, it gets feathered wings and looks more elegant. Finally, in its final form, Decidueye, Rowlet gains a hooded appearance and sharp arrows! 🏹
